The Silent Disruption

Your internal chemistry demands a balanced state to operate at its highest potential. Cortisol, while necessary, exerts catabolic effects when overproduced. This means it breaks down tissues, counteracting the very processes that build and restore. Over time, this biological breakdown manifests as a persistent lack of recovery, a diminished ability to build lean mass, and an unwelcome accumulation of stubborn body fat, particularly around the midsection. Your physiology becomes less responsive, sluggish in its fundamental processes.

Beyond the physical, mental and cognitive sharpness also suffer under its sway. Elevated cortisol disrupts neurotransmitter balance, impeding the delicate dance of brain chemicals responsible for mood, memory, and executive function. Individuals frequently experience mental fog, reduced processing speed, and a pervasive sense of overwhelm. This compromises the mental agility required for strategic thinking and sustained productivity. The sharpness that once defined your intellect seems to dull, replaced by an unsettling fogginess.

Hormonal equilibrium itself faces significant challenges from chronic cortisol. The intricate feedback loops governing vital hormones ∞ such as testosterone, estrogen, and growth hormone ∞ become suppressed. Your body diverts resources to stress response, deprioritizing the production of hormones crucial for vitality, recovery, and youthful expression. This creates a compounding effect, where one imbalance begets another, accelerating the perceived effects of aging and undermining overall performance. A decline in these foundational hormones further exacerbates the systemic drain, creating a challenging cycle.

Strategic System Recalibration

Effective cortisol management begins with disciplined lifestyle architectural work. Sleep, arguably the most powerful regenerative tool, demands uncompromising prioritization. A consistent sleep schedule, optimized sleep environment, and pre-sleep rituals profoundly impact cortisol rhythms. Consistently inadequate rest keeps the stress response elevated, perpetuating a vicious cycle of fatigue and hormonal imbalance. Quality sleep offers a powerful, foundational recalibration.

Nutritional strategy represents another critical pillar. Stable blood sugar prevents rapid spikes and crashes that trigger cortisol release. This entails prioritizing whole, unprocessed foods, focusing on ample protein, healthy fats, and complex carbohydrates. Timing your nutrient intake, particularly around periods of stress or intense physical activity, further optimizes this response. Your body’s fuel delivery system directly influences hormonal signaling, offering a pathway for stabilization.

Precision movement protocols serve to both mitigate and leverage stress. While intense exercise can acutely elevate cortisol, strategic strength training and targeted conditioning promote a robust adaptive response. Over-training, conversely, pushes the system into chronic overload. Integrating active recovery, mobility work, and deliberate rest periods becomes paramount. Physical conditioning should build resilience, strengthening your system against external pressures.

Biological Signaling with Precision

Beyond foundational lifestyle adjustments, advanced bio-optimization protocols can significantly enhance cortisol regulation. Certain peptides, for instance, offer direct signaling capabilities to the hypothalamic-pituitary-adrenal (HPA) axis, promoting a more balanced stress response. Their precise mechanisms of action involve modulating neural pathways and supporting cellular resilience. These molecular messengers provide targeted support, allowing your internal systems to function with heightened efficiency.

Consider the role of specific nutraceuticals. Adaptogens, derived from plants, help the body “adapt” to stress by normalizing physiological processes. Compounds such as Ashwagandha or Rhodiola rosea have documented effects on cortisol secretion, promoting a calmer, more resilient state without sedation. Crucial micronutrients, including magnesium and B vitamins, also play integral roles in adrenal health and nervous system function. Supplying your cellular machinery with superior raw materials optimizes its adaptive capacity.

The table below outlines key strategies for re-orchestrating your cortisol response. Each element contributes to a synergistic effect, allowing your body to move from a state of constant alert to one of balanced readiness.

Strategy Category Core Action Biological Impact
Circadian Rhythm Alignment Consistent sleep-wake cycle; morning light exposure. Normalizes natural cortisol secretion patterns.
Nutritional Intelligence Balanced macronutrient intake; avoiding sugar spikes. Stabilizes blood glucose, reducing adrenal strain.
Mind-Body Synchronization Daily meditation; targeted breathwork; nature exposure. Activates parasympathetic nervous system; reduces perceived stress.
Targeted Supplementation Magnesium, B-complex, Vitamin C; adaptogens like Ashwagandha. Supports adrenal function; modulates stress pathways.
Strategic Physicality Balanced resistance and cardiovascular training; active recovery. Builds stress resilience; optimizes recovery and anabolic signaling.
